FAQs

What is a petrol brushcutter/grass strimmer and how does it work?

A petrol brushcutter or grass strimmer is a powerful garden tool driven by a petrol engine that spins a cutting head, either nylon line or metal blade, to trim grass, weeds, and tougher vegetation where a mower can’t reach. They’re ideal for large gardens and heavy-duty jobs.

How do I choose the right petrol brushcutter/strimmer?

Choose based on your garden size and vegetation type. Smaller engines (~25 cc) suit regular trimming and grass edges, while larger engines (~40-50 cc+) handle thick grass, undergrowth, and brambles. Brushcutter heads are best for tougher jobs, while line heads are great for edges and lighter work.

What fuel do petrol brushcutters/strimmers use?

Most petrol models require a mix of unleaded petrol and two-stroke engine oil at the ratio recommended by the manufacturer (often around 40:1 or 50:1). Always use fresh fuel and correct oil type for reliable starting and to avoid damage.

How should I maintain my petrol brushcutter/strimmer?

Regular maintenance helps keep your tool running smoothly and extends its lifespan. After each use, clean the cutting head and guards to prevent debris build-up. Check and clean the air filter regularly to maintain good performance, and inspect the spark plug, replacing it if it shows signs of wear.

Always use fresh fuel and ensure it is mixed correctly where required. For long-term reliability, carry out a more in-depth annual service yourself or have the tool serviced by a professional dealer if needed.

What safety tips should I follow when using a petrol brushcutter/strimmer?

Always wear eye protection, ear defenders, gloves and sturdy footwear. Clear the area of debris before cutting, never operate in wet conditions, and keep bystanders well away to avoid injury from flying objects.
